Gränsledarskap - att leda i organisatoriska mellanrum: En kvalitativ studie om mellanchefers upplevelser av sina arbetsförutsättningar i två olika organisatoriska kontexter
Halmstad University, School of Health and Welfare.
Halmstad University, School of Health and Welfare.
2025 (Swedish)Independent thesis Basic level (degree of Bachelor), 10 credits / 15 HE creditsStudent thesis
Abstract [en]

This bachelor’s thesis explores how middle managers perceived discretion and organizational conditions are shaped by different organizational structures, specifically, the machine bureaucracy and professional bureaucracy. Through a qualitative study based on a thematic analysis, with semi-structured interviews from two contrasting organizational contexts, the study applies Mintzberg’s structural theory, Social Exchange Theory (SET), and the Job Demand-Control-Support model as analytical frameworks. The findings show that structural characteristics such as centralization, formalization, and professionalization significantly affect middle managers’ ability to make decisions, handle demands, and access support. Organization X (professional bureaucracy with features of a machine bureaucracy) demonstrates a hybrid structure where informal autonomy and trust foster flexibility, while Organization Y (machine bureaucracy) is characterized by formalized governance and varying degrees of decisionmaking power. The role of the middle manager often emerges as ambiguous, marked by unclear mandates, dual expectations, and reliance on relational rather than formal resources. This study introduces the concept of cross-boundary leadership to conceptualize the unique position of middle managers, where leadership is exercised between formal authority and practical responsibility. This study contributes to a deeper understanding of how organizational structures influence leadership in practice and emphasizes the need to recognize middle managers as active agents in navigating structural and relational tensions. 

Abstract [sv]

Detta examensarbete undersöker hur mellanchefers upplevda handlingsutrymme och organisatoriska villkor påverkas av olika typer av organisationsstrukturer, närmare bestämt maskinbyråkrati och professionell byråkrati. Genom en kvalitativ studie med tematisk analys och semistrukturerade intervjuer från två organisationer analyseras mellanchefers arbetsförutsättningar, med stöd i Mintzbergs strukturteori, Social Exchange Theory och kravkontroll-stöd-modellen. Resultatet visar att strukturella faktorer som centralisering, formalisering och professionalisering i hög grad påverkar mellanchefers möjlighet att fatta beslut, hantera krav och få tillgång till stöd. Organisation X (en professionell byråkrati med inslag av maskinbyråkrati) uppvisar en hybridstruktur där tillit och informellt handlingsutrymme skapar flexibilitet, medan Organisation Y (en maskinbyråkrati) präglas av en mer formaliserad styrning med varierande grad av autonomi. Studien visar att mellanchefens roll ofta präglas av otydliga mandat, dubbla krav och ett beroende av relationella resurser snarare än formell auktoritet. Vi introducerar begreppet gränsledarskap för att fånga denna komplexa position, där ledarskap utövas i skärningspunkten mellan struktur, relationer och ansvar. Studien bidrar med ökad förståelse för hur organisatorisk struktur påverkar ledarskapets praktiska utformning och belyser behovet av att se mellanchefen som en aktiv aktör i organisationens gränsland.
